开发者社区 问答 正文

”InnoDB锁等待”打不开

请问一下:DMS里面的 “性能”——“InnoDB锁等待”打不开,显示“不支持当前数据库版本,请确保MySQL版本号不低于5.5!”这个要怎么设置才可以?感谢! DAS.png

展开
收起
游客bdorrjigujiiq 2021-12-09 11:24:58 341 分享 版权
阿里云 AI 助理回答

您好!遇到DMS中“性能”——“InnoDB锁等待”功能不支持当前数据库版本的问题,显示要求MySQL版本不低于5.5,这意味着您的数据库版本可能低于最低支持要求。根据这一情况,您可以采取以下步骤来解决:

  1. 确认数据库版本: 首先,请在RDS控制台中检查您的MySQL实例的确切版本。操作路径是访问RDS实例列表,选择对应实例后,在实例基本信息或配置信息区域查看版本号。

  2. 升级数据库版本: 如果确认版本低于5.5,您需要升级数据库到至少5.5以上的版本。升级可以通过以下两种方式完成:

    • 直接通过控制台升级:如果当前实例版本允许直接升级至支持的最低版本(如从5.1直接升级到5.6或更高),可以在控制台操作升级数据库版本。

    • 使用DTS迁移升级:对于无法直接在线升级的实例,比如开启了特定功能(如TDE)的实例,可以采用创建新实例并使用数据传输服务(DTS)迁移数据的方式间接升级。具体步骤包括创建一个高版本的新实例,通过DTS迁移数据,最后释放旧实例。

  3. 注意事项

    • 在进行版本升级前,请确保充分测试应用与高版本数据库的兼容性,并在非业务高峰时段执行升级操作,以减少对业务的影响。
    • 升级过程中,数据库实例会经历短暂的不可用状态,请做好相应的业务安排和数据备份工作。
  4. 后续操作: 一旦数据库版本升级到支持的最低标准以上,DMS中的“InnoDB锁等待”功能应该就能正常使用了,无需其他特别设置。

希望上述步骤能帮助您解决问题,如有进一步疑问或在操作过程中遇到困难,欢迎随时联系技术支持获取帮助。

有帮助
无帮助
AI 助理回答生成答案可能存在不准确,仅供参考
0 条回答
写回答
取消 提交回答